Daviess Community Hospital is offering American Heart Association (AHA)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) training for healthcare professionals who need to obtain or renew their ACLS certification. This course builds on Basic Life Support (BLS) skills, providing advanced training in recognizing and managing respiratory and cardiac emergencies, effective resuscitation techniques, and team dynamics in critical situations.

Who Should Take This Course?

ACLS certification is required for healthcare professionals who manage or participate in emergency cardiovascular care, including:

  • Physicians and Advanced Practice Providers
  • Nurses
  • EMS Personnel
  • Respiratory Therapists
  • Critical Care and Emergency Department Staff

Course Content

Participants will learn:

  • High-quality CPR and early defibrillation
  • Recognition and management of cardiac arrest, respiratory arrest, stroke, and acute coronary syndromes
  • ACLS pharmacology and interventions
  • Effective communication and leadership in emergency response
